Output 0364953323a8c86c79e85921487009bfe9d5dd273e72710b2cbab3df8c9c8a2d:2

value
24318537
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a00c612e95304b7e998e4b5e5f644e79bac7875d6c6b5daee164630ccd1dd141
address
tb1p5qxxzt54xp9haxvwfd097ezw0xav0p6ad344mthpv33senga69qsdm8c4n
transaction
0364953323a8c86c79e85921487009bfe9d5dd273e72710b2cbab3df8c9c8a2d
confirmations
21546
spent
true